## Building Access — Spares Room (Hullbrook Annex)

Contractors: the spare hardware room is down the east corridor on the ground floor, third door on the left. Sign in at the front desk first and grab a visitor lanyard. Anything you take out, jot it in the blue logbook — yes, even the little stuff. The door self-locks, so don't wedge it. To get in, punch in the code below.

staff pass of hagug-taguf = bdg-HJ-9

Subject: Ledger run Thursday

Dispatch desk — for the driver's coordinator:

Paper ledgers from Okebrook Mill go to the Tarnley archive Thursday. Two pallets, shrink-wrapped, no stacking. Archive accepts deliveries 09:00–14:00 only. Driver needs the signed transfer sheet on arrival. Hand-over instruction for the courier is directly below.

drop instructions, hahip-badug: the quenox ralath courier leaves the kaseth fraiel rusiel tameth belys istdor ralion giliel ledger at gate 7830 under passcode 165413

## Signing — Farefell Rules Engine

All releases of the Farefell shipping-fee rules engine must be signed. Build with `make release`, sign the tarball, push to the Danbrook registry. Unsigned rule bundles are rejected at load, so fee changes never ship without a valid signature. Rotate annually. Verify with `farefell verify` before promote. The current signing key follows.

deploy key for kagup-bawig: bky9_ZMq28eTw9

Subject: Memtrace cut-over complete

Team,

Cut-over to Memtrace v2 for GPU memory profiling finished last night. Old v1 agents are disabled; any tickets referencing v1 dashboards should be closed as resolved-by-migration. Sampling overhead is now under 2% and allocation traces include kernel names. Known gap: profiles older than 30 days were not migrated. Point customers at the v2 docs for setup questions. For reference when troubleshooting, the agent now runs with the following configuration.

settings of bagaf-bawip:
[aldax]
port = 5000
region = south-4
host = aldax.brasklabs.corp
team = brivan
timeout_ms = 2000
retries = 2